The stand itself was built using Pilkington Planar™ and Pilkington Optiwhite™ - incorporating 12mm toughened Pilkington Optiwhite™ – that allowed visitors to get a real life view of these glazing solutions.

Architects and specifiers asked our team more specifically about information on the latest advances in glazing technology such as vacuum units and triple-glazed units – with specifiers enquiring about the latest in high-performance coating technology for solar control glazing solutions.
A highlight of the exhibition was the huge amount of interest that Pilkington Spacia™ received over the three days – visitors were keen on knowing how this glazing solution would help improve the energy-efficiency of their property, and were interested in its uses for period and listed buildings.
